Frequently asked questions

What is short interest in POSAF?

Short interest is the total number of POSAF shares currently sold short but not yet covered or closed out. FINRA publishes this data twice monthly.

How is POSAF short interest calculated?

Short interest is aggregated from member firm reports to FINRA. Every U.S. broker-dealer must report aggregate short positions in each security as of the 15th and last trading day of each month.

What does a high short interest mean?

Higher short interest can indicate bearish sentiment, but it also raises the potential for a short squeeze if positive news forces short sellers to cover their positions simultaneously. Compare short interest to float (short percent of float) for context.
